Output 8f568b17936f9da1eb135f523df7ef6eeebbd4dbe30a3bbcdef1f493734051d2: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bb4c097fedfe1e382eccb424b636c278dda01a6 OP_EQUAL
address
378iKkdZPS87NNMjY33ds83WNGkvNsCmNV
transaction
8f568b17936f9da1eb135f523df7ef6eeebbd4dbe30a3bbcdef1f493734051d2
spent
true